Boy, 12, flown to area hospital after racing crash at Auburndale Speedway
by Jennifer Moore
AUBURNDALE, Fla. - A 12-year-old boy suffered critical injuries in a crash at Auburndale Speedway.
According to spokesperson Donna Wood, it happened at approximately 7:45 p.m. during a kids race. Tyler Morr, of Arcadia, was driving a car, and there were five other vehicles on the track.
During the second turn, the boy's car reportedly collided with another car - then hit the wall.
Both drivers were the sole occupants of their vehicles at the time of the crash and both were harnessed and wearing helmets. The vehicles were reinforced inside as is common with standard race type cars.
Both vehicles are non-registered modified cars built strictly for race track operation. Speeds of vehicles involved in the crash are estimated to be no more 40-45 mph.
Wood says the boy was first airlifted to Lakeland Regional Medical Center with life-threatening injuries, but then flown to All Children's Hospital once he was stabilized.
A statement on Auburndale Speedway's website says Saturday's races were canceled after a "tragic accident occurred during our Kids Club heat race. Our thoughts and prayers are with Tyler Morr's, family and friends."
Morr is reportedly now in critical condition.
Polk County Sheriff's Office Traffic Homicide deputies are conducting a crash investigation. (Message edited by Legoman On 05/20/2012 6:24 AM)
